Château Pesquié Terrasses 2015

wa 92

Located at the foot of the Ventoux mountain in the Rhône Valley, Château Pesquié has been cultivating vines for 2000 years. In the Provençal language, the term “pesquié” (from the Latin “pescarium”) originally describes a fishpond and applies to the lexical field surrounding springs and water which are vital commodities in the dry Provençal climate. The terroir of Château Pesquié has one of the coolest microclimates in the south of the Rhône Valley. The terroir has a great mineral diversity, predominantly consisting of limestone. The Ventoux Mountain provides exceptional conditions to create outstanding wines. In modern times, the estate has been family-owned and run by the same family for three generations, making some of the best wines of the appellation. Made of 60% Grenache and 40% Syrah in the 2014 vintage, the name 'Terrasses' refers to the terraces painstakingly built by their ancestors into the steep vineyards.

Spring Mountain Vineyard Cabernet Sauvignon 2012

we 91

The 2012 Spring Mountain Estate Cabernet is made of 82% Cabernet Sauvignon, 7% Cabernet Franc, 5% Merlot. 3% Petit Verdot, and 3 % Malbec. The alcohol level is moderate by today's California Cabernet standards at 14.1%. Aged for 22 Months in French oak, 60% new, this has expressive aromas of raspberry, plum, chocolate, brown spice and black pepper. A mouth-watering, sweet entry leads to a full-bodied wine that delivers rich, dark mountain fruit and plush tannins. This vintage promises early enjoyment. Enjoy 2015 – 2025. Only 4,002 cases crafted.

Château Pesquié Muscat Beaume de Venise 2015


The Chaudière and Bastide families have now farmed the land of Château Pesquié in Ventoux for three generations. Odette and René purchased the Château in the early 1970’s. While the building itself dates to the 1750s the lands around it have been cultivated since the Roman era. Recent archaeological discoveries have proven that wine was made in this region as early as the 1st century BCE and the name of the property derives from the Latin name for fish ponds, pescarium – no doubt due to the springs that occur naturally near the Château.
